Position: Mechanical Design Engineer
Location: Sunnyvale CA
Setting: Onsite
Exp: 8-15 years
Key Responsibilities
- Lead the mechanical design for a particular component feature or system while having end-to-end product development understanding.
- Contribute to mechanical solutions as part of a highly cross-functional team working closely with electrical engineering industrial design operations and firmware teams.
- Create detailed 3D models and 2D drawings for enclosures internal structures and components using CAD software (e.g. Creo UG NX).
- Model and iteratively refine prototypes and characterization test systems to validate design concepts and performance goals.
- Build and test prototypes to analyze performance reliability and durability under various conditions.
- Optimize space constraints ensuring tight integration of mechanical parts with electrical components
- Work across the full product development cycle from concept to ship.
- Research and evaluate materials (plastics metals composites) and manufacturing processes such as injection molding CNC machining or die-casting to come up with innovative solutions and approaches for next gen products.
- Collaborate and manage work with Asia-based Supply Chain partners to ensure manufacturability quality and cost targets are met.
- Troubleshoot assembly manufacturing and system level issues throughout the product lifecycle.
Minimum Qualifications
- BS in Mechanical Engineering or related field.
- 8 years of industry experience in mechanical design.
- Proficiency in 3D CAD software (Creo SolidWorks UGNX).
- Deep understanding of GD&T (Geometric Dimensioning and Tolerancing) DFM (Design for Manufacturability) and DFA (Design for Assembly).
- Experience in Design for Manufacturability (DFM) Design for Assembly (DFA) statistical tolerance analysis techniques functional dimensioning geometric tolerancing and 3D/2D CAD proficiency (e.g. SolidWorks Creo NX).
- Working knowledge in material properties such as plastics metal adhesive glass etc. and selection for consumer products.
- Testing and analysis experience (FEA Simulation Design of Experiments etc.).
- Experience with FEA (Finite Element Analysis) for structural thermal or drop testing.
- Hands-on experience and thorough understanding of high-volume manufacturing techniques (stamping machining injection molding casting etc.).
- Prior experience in consumer electronics or high-volume precision manufacturing.
Preferred Qualifications
- 10 years of product design and development experience of handheld and/or wearable electronics for high volume manufacturing including full systems ownership.
- MS or PhD in Mechanical Engineering.
- Experience designing handheld and wearable electronics for high volume manufacturing.
- Experience with NX CAD software.
- Experience with products cosmetic surface treatments and interfacing with industrial design teams.
